Based on International Organization for Standardization (ISO) standards, FSSC 22000 is a Global Food Safety Initiative (GFSI) recognised food safety scheme which meets the requirements of the international food sector for an independent ISO-based food safety scheme. FSSC 22000 standard covers the processing, manufacture and handling of a wide range of foods.

According to the FSSC 22000 certification scheme, organisations are certified upon completion of a satisfactory audit. Companies that are already certified against ISO 22000, a GFSI recognised scheme, or the Dutch HACCP will only need a transition audit to achieve FSSC certification.
